The Director of Security Operations will be responsible for overseeing the daily operations of the organization's security operations center (SOC) and managing a team of security professionals. This role involves developing and implementing security policies, incident response protocols, and security monitoring strategies. The ideal candidate will be proactive, detail-oriented, and capable of identifying and mitigating security threats to protect the organization's assets, data, and reputation. In this role, you will lead by example of being a highly technical leader who delivers high business impact on multiple projects of increasing dependencies and ambiguity.

Minimum Qualifications:
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Information Security, or a related field (Master’s degree preferred).
Minimum of 10 years of experience in security operations, with at least 5 years in a leadership or management role.
Proven experience in managing a SOC and leading incident response efforts.
Strong understanding of security technologies, including SIEM, IDS/IPS, EDR, firewalls, and vulnerability management tools.
Ability to work effectively in high-pressure situations and manage multiple priorities.
Experience with regulatory compliance requirements (e.g., GDPR, HIPAA, PCI DSS).
Preferred Knowledge, Skills and/or Abilities:
Excellent leadership, communication, and interpersonal skills.
Strong analytical and problem-solving abilities with a proactive and forward-thinking approach.
In-depth knowledge of security frameworks and standards (e.g., NIST, ISO 27001, CIS Controls).
Who We Are:
Aledade PBC, a public benefit corporation, exists to empower the most transformational part of our health care landscape - independent primary care. We were founded in 2014, and since then, we've become the largest network of independent primary care in the country - helping practices, health centers and clinics deliver better care to their patients and thrive in value-based care. Additionally, by creating value-based contracts across a wide variety of health plans, we aim to flip the script on the traditional fee-for-service model. Our work strengthens continuity of care, aligns incentives and ensures primary care physicians are paid for what they do best - keeping patients healthy.
